This 9-day Uganda safari blends primate encounters, classic wildlife viewing, and scenic landscapes into one unforgettable journey.
From the savannahs of Queen Elizabeth National Park to the dense forests of Bwindi Impenetrable National Park, you’ll experience lions, chimpanzees, and the iconic mountain gorillas.The adventure continues through serene lakes like Lake Bunyonyi and Lake Mburo National Park, offering boat rides, game drives, and cultural interactions.It concludes with a rare shoebill search in Mabamba Wetland, creating a perfect mix of wildlife, nature, and authentic Ugandan experiences.

Tour Plan

Arrival at Entebbe airport, where you will be welcomed by a Kasingye Adventure guide from our company and transferred to your accommodation in Entebbe. Gorilla Neigbhor guest house BB

After breakfast, we shall calmly transfer to Queen Elizabeth National Park as we pass the crater lakes areas and cross the equator, beautiful land scape with small lakes and rolling hills.

Songa bird rest camp BB

The day begins early when we start with a morning game drive and head to the mating grounds of the Uganda Kobs. We search for the lions, elephants, buffalo, and many other wildlife species in their natural habitat before returning for lunch at the lodge. In the afternoon, we shall proceed on a boat cruise on the Kazinga Channel, where you will view many water animals as well as birds.

Songa bird rest camp BB

In the morning, you will be hiking off the beaten track, through the jungle in search of chimpanzees. Once you find them, it will be a fascinating experience as you watch them play, feed, and swing through the trees, which is highly entertaining. Overnight ishasha pride lodge BB

Morning game drive is on the program, and you will have a chance to view the tree-climbing lions and many other species. Later in the evening, you will arrive at the park and check in as you enjoy the traditional homesteads of the local people in Bwindi.

Ruhija rest camp BB

This is the highlight of the safari, have briefing early enough and after proceed to the park to search for the mountain gorillas. Expect to walk a long distance in steep and muddy conditions, sometimes with rain overhead. But it will definitely be worthwhile as you observe them closely while they eat, play and rest. A unique and unforgettable experience. Overnight stay at byoona Amagara BB

After breakfast, we drive 4-5 hours to Lake Mburo National Park. The park has a variety of animals such as leopard, zebra, impala, buffalo, and over 300 species of birds, many of which can be seen on the afternoon game drive. Horseback safaris and boat trips on the lake are also available.

Leopard rest Camp BB

You can take an optional walking safari to get closer to the animals, and it is the best way to watch birds. Afterwards, we drive back to Entebbe, Gorilla Neighbour Guest House

Begin your journey by venturing into the heart of the Mabamba Wetland, a sprawling ecosystem teeming with life and natural beauty. Accompanied by experienced local guides, you'll navigate through the tranquil waters, surrounded by towering papyrus reeds and lush vegetation. As you glide silently along the waterways, keep your eyes peeled for signs of the elusive Shoebill Bird, and we will drop you off at the airport in time for your scheduled flight, and hope we have whetted your appetite for more African safari adventures.
